Russia - Harvested Area of Soybean
Since 2015, Russia Harvested Area of Soybean grew 5.3% year on year. In 2020, the country was number 7 comparing other countries in Harvested Area of Soybean at 2,700 Thousand Hectares. Russia is overtaken by Paraguay, which was ranked number 6 with 3,650 Thousand Hectares and is followed by Canada at 2,040 Thousand Hectares. Brazil ranked the highest with 38,600 Thousand Hectares in 2020, that is +4.6% compared to 2019. United States, Argentina and India resp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Taiwan witnessed the best average annual growth at +14.9% per year, while Vietnam witnessed the worst performance at -12.9% per year.
